Abstract Sula Channel, located in Sula, Bacacay, Albay, Philippines, has seen an influx of fish cages. This has prompted research aimed at informing policy advocacy efforts regarding their regulation and impact. Here's a breakdown of the key aspects:

Issue: The research focuses on the surge of fish cages in Sula Channel and its potential consequences.

Policy Advocacy: The goal is to use research findings to influence policies that manage fish cage operations in the channel. This could involve regulations on placement, environmental impact assessments, or community involvement.

Focus Areas: The research likely explores several areas to understand the situation better:

Environmental Impact: How do fish cages affect water quality, navigation, and the ecosystem?
Socioeconomic Impact: Do fish cages create jobs and income for the community? Are there concerns about ownership and distribution of benefits?
Social Perception: How do residents perceive the impact of fish cages on their lives and the channel?
Overall Objective: The research aims to provide data and insights to support policy decisions that ensure sustainable fish cage operations in Sula Channel. This could involve balancing economic benefits with environmental protection and community well-being.
